Tactical Survival Institute is proud to announce the launch of our newest campaign, “See Something, DO Something”. In a world where bystander apathy and passive observation have become all too common, its time for us to change our mindset and take action when others are in need.
Instead simply observing and documenting emergencies or threats, by taking pictures or videos with our cell phones, we urge everyone to step up and do something tangible to help.

Mission:
Our mission with this campaign is simple yet powerful: to empower individuals to become proactive in emergency situations by providing assistance, contacting authorities and providing accurate information.
Key Message:
When you see something, don’t just stand by – do something. Whether it’s a medical emergency, a hostile threat, or someone in distress, your actions can make a life-saving difference. Stop the bleeding, administer CPR, assist those in danger, and contact law enforcement or security companies immediately. Features of the Campaign:
1) Change of Mindset:
We’re challenging the prevailing culture of passive observation by promoting a proactive mindset. Instead of being mere spectators, lets become active participants in ensuring the safety and well-being of those around us.
2) Immediate Action:
With technology at our fingertips, help is just a phone call or message away. Utilize resources like emergency whatsapp groups, drop pin locations, and quick dial options to swiftly summon assistance when needed.
3) Training and Preparedness:
Tactical Survival Institute offers Urban Survival training, such as first aid, crises response, situational awareness, anti-hijacking, self defense and many more training programs. Through education and preparation, individuals can enhance their ability to respond effectively and act confidently to various scenarios.
4) Community Engagement:
We aim to foster a sense of community responsibility and solidarity. By working together and looking out for one another, we can create safer and more resilient neighborhoods.
